The Asthma Score in 21201, Baltimore, Maryland is 45 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
45.31 percent of the population in 21201 drive to work alone. 23.78 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 66.71 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 8.77 percent of the residents in 21201 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.59 members with about 1.01 cars available per household.
An estimate of 97.02 percent of the residents in 21201 has some form of health insurance. 43.39 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 60.38 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 21201 would have to travel an average of 0.35 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, University Of Md Medical Center Midtown Campus .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 21201, Baltimore, Maryland.

As of , an estimate of 17,773 residents live in 21201 with a median age of 31.7 years. 15.07 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 11.02 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 39.05 percent of the residents in 21201 is currently married, and 37.36 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 21201 is $3,452.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 21201 is approximately $1,214. The median household spends about 35.16 percent of their income on housing.

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ition characterized by inflammation and narrowing of the airways, leading to symptoms such as wheezing, shortness of breath, coughing, and chest tightness. Managing Asthma requires regular medical care, including check-ups with healthcare providers, access to prescription medications such as inhalers, and ongoing monitoring of symptoms.
